Karim

ูƒุฑูŠู…

Generous, noble, honorable. One of the 99 names of Allah (Al-Karim). Reflects nobility of character and generosity.

Khaleel

ุฎู„ูŠู„

Intimate friend, beloved. The epithet given to Prophet Abraham in the Quran (4:125): "And Allah took Abraham as a friend".

Khaled

ุฎุงู„ุฏ

Eternal, immortal. Name of Khalid ibn al-Walid, the legendary Muslim general known as "The Sword of Allah".
